WebIf the commits you want to remove are placed at the top of your commit history, use the git reset --hard command with the HEAD object and the number of commits you want to remove. git reset --hard HEAD~1 This command will remove the latest commit. git reset --hard HEAD~3 This command will remove the latest three commits. WebJan 15, 2014 · Steps to remove the 2 commits. Firstly, find out the comit that you want to revert back to. git log. For example, commit 7f6d03 was before the 2 wrongful commits. Force push that commit as the new master: git push origin +7f6d03:master.
